Unless specifically stated otherwise, this role is "On-Site" at the location detailed in the job post. $5,000 sign on bonus Level: Experienced Job Location: Beaumont, TX Position Type: Full Time Education Level: High School Travel Percentage: Up to 25% Job Shift: Day Job Category: Skilled Labor Trades General Job Description The Senior Technician is a heavy equipment mechanic that specializes in the modernization and repairing of cranes. This position may perform routine maintenance, troubleshooting, repairs and upgrades; as well as solving complex problems when the crane malfunction. This position must encompass self-sufficiency, leadership abilities, effective communication and professionalism in an effort to lead field technicians and be the liaison between HCSG management and customers. The Technician position work in a safety-first type of environment. HCSG is a 24/7 service company that requires technicians to be available on-call and provide after hour or even weekend services as required due to customer needs. Duties & Responsibilities Must be able to be on-call and provide after hour services as required. Troubleshooting, repairing, inspecting, and upgrading industrial hoists and cranes in the field at customer locations. Train and mentor field technicians Perform OSHA required hoist and crane inspections and generating inspection reports and repair orders. Communicate with the Service Manager and Branch Manager during the day so that work can be scheduled and completed on a daily basis. Consult with customers regarding all repair and safety related issues and discuss recommendations that will assist the customer with improving their services. Maintain all company issued equipment, vehicle, and assets in a safe and proper working order. Operate tools, equipment, and vehicles in a safe and responsible manner. Notify immediate supervisor of any deficiencies. Maintain supply of HCSG forms and miscellaneous materials in the company vehicle. Maintain the ability to work with others in team environment. Attend company provided trainings and seminars as required. Participate in HCSG 5 Marks program Other duties as assigned Physical Demands The work is labor intensive. Must be able to lift up to 50lbs on a daily basis. Must be able to lift up to 100lbs on a rare basis. This position requires 90% of frequent climbing, balancing, stooping/crouching, overhead reaching, bending, squatting and prolonged standing and sitting. It requires occasional pushing, pulling, kneeling, and crawling. The position also involves great hand and eye coordination. Heights exceedingly over 50 feet from time to time are normal to incur on a daily basis to maintain a crane. Employee will be required to travel from time to time (20-50%) and must be willing to work various shifts to accommodate needs of HCSG branches and customers. This includes on-call and overtime. Travel out of town may be required at the discretion of the company. Work Environment Work is normally performed inside or outside (pending customer requirements) with varying degrees of extreme hot and cold temperatures depending on the weather. During summer months, temperatures can exceed 120 degrees. This position will be frequently exposed to noise, heights, fumes, dust, and odors. Minimum Education Required: High School/GED Job Category: Operations Additional Qualifications/Responsibilities: Minimum Qualifications: At least 5-7 years of crane repair experience or at least 3-4 of years electrical and/or mechanical experience in lieu of crane repair & maintenance experience. Must be able to pass a pre-employment drug test and background (DISA) and submit to random and annual drug testing as required. Must have a valid drivers license and acceptable driving record. Must always commit to working and driving safely. Must be willing to work off the ground at various heights. Must have basic computer skills to work with web-based crane inspection programs. Must be able to communicate well with others and work independently or as a team. Knowledge of hand tools and/or possess hand tools.
